Reported May 3, 2017 · Terminated
Thunder Jack Cheese sold under the following brand names: Amish Classic Firecracker & Guggisberg
Guggisberg Cheese Inc.
High riskUsing this product could cause serious injury, illness or death — stop using it now.What you should do
Stop using the affected lot and contact the recalling firm for the return or refund process. Check the FDA enforcement report for lot-level detail.
Firm contact: Guggisberg Cheese Inc · 5060 State Route 557 · Millersburg, OH · 44654-9483

Products covered by this recall Model / number Product as published 63062Lot # 0916167, 0930162, 1014167 & 1028167 630604Lot # 0916167, 1014167 & 1028167 D0602-65Lot # 0902164, 0902165, 0916166 & , 0916167 D0602-70Lot # 0902166, 0902167, 0916167 & 0930168 D0602-71Lot # 0902164, 0930164, 0930168 & 1014166. - Amount recalled
- 2,051 cases

Why it was recalled
Stop using this product now
The firm was notified that the product may contain Listeria monocytogenes.
